Laos 2019 116m      Directed by: Mattie Do. Starring: Douangmany Soliphanh, Yannawoutthi Chanthalungsy, Naliphone Siviengxay, Vithaya Sombath, Brandon Hashimoto, Oudsa Chittalath, Matthew Warren, Lar Phommasom, Douangphansy Soliphanh Baumann, Noutnapha Soydara, Lattana Munvilay, Phonsavanh Phomdouangsy, Silisack Sithiphone. Music by: Anthony Weeden.
An old Laotian hermit discovers that the ghost of a road accident victim can transport him back in time fifty years to the moment of his mother's painful death.
